Instant Icebreakers That Buy You Time

1. The Echo With a Twist

Mirror the greeting, then tack on a micro-question. Reply: “Ayo back—what’s the mission?” It signals you’re game while handing the conversational baton back instantly.

2. The Emoji Password

Send back a single custom emoji that only your circle understands—maybe a 🦝 for “raccoon mode activated.” They’ll decode it, laugh, and you’ve already built a tiny inside joke.

3. The Time-Stamp Tease

“Ayo accepted at 3:07 p.m.—delivery window closing in five.” It sounds official, creates urgency, and invites them to pitch fast before the “window” shuts.

4. The One-Word Upgrade

Reply with a louder, stylized version: “AYOOO.” The extra letters act like a verbal high-five, showing energy without demanding anything else.

5. The Mic-Check

“Ayo heard loud and clear—what’s the frequency?” It’s nerdy, clear, and pushes them to state their purpose without sounding dismissive.

Playful Power Moves That Reset Tone

6. The Fake Formal

“Greetings, esteemed Ayo-er. How may I direct your call?” The sudden customer-service voice hijacks expectations and forces a grin.

7. The Reverse Uno

“Ayo denied—try again with 10% more charm.” You’re not rejecting the person; you’re gamifying the next line, which usually comes back funnier.

9. The NPC Mode

“Ayo detected. Dialogue tree unlocked: [1] Quest? [2] Joke? [3] Roar?” They pick a number, you commit, and the chat turns into a mini-game.

10. The Accent Swap

Reply in exaggerated pirate: “Ayo, matey, what treasure ye seek?” Commit for two more lines; the bit dies if you drop character too soon.

Smooth Pivot Lines That Steer to Topics You Want

11. The Agenda Hijack

“Ayo—perfect, I was about to ask your opinion on the new espresso spot.” You acknowledge the greeting, then teleport to a subject you actually want to discuss.

12. The Playlist Portal

“Ayo accepted. Speaking of vibes, have you heard the new Kaytranada?” Music threads are low-friction and endless; you’ll never run out of follow-ups.

13. The Food Bait

“Ayo! You’re officially invited to taco night—bring hot sauce or stay home.” It’s an invitation disguised as a challenge, and everyone has a sauce opinion.

14. The Mini-Mystery

“Ayo… I was just typing your name when you texted. Explain.” Even skeptics pause; you’ve created a glitch-in-the-matrix moment worth exploring.

15. The Compliment Conveyor

“Ayo—and before you ask, yes, that haircut still looks lethal.” You pre-empt small talk, flatter, and segue to deeper style or confidence chat.

Low-Key Clapbacks That Keep the Upper Hand

16. The Budget Audit

“Ayo usage fee: one genuine compliment owed upon receipt.” You set a playful toll, forcing them to earn the next minute of your time.

17. The Read Receipt Flex

“Saw your ayo at 9:12, took three minutes to finish my coffee—priority confirmed.” You show you’re responsive yet not glued to the phone.

18. The Silent Streak

Reply only with a voice note of you snapping your fingers twice. No words, just rhythm. It’s confident, slightly mysterious, and stops thumb-typed noise.

19. The Future Dated Reply

“Ayo acknowledged—formal response scheduled for 8 p.m. sharp.” Then actually follow up at 8 with something bigger. The delay builds anticipation and proves you keep promises.

How to Pick the Right Response in Under Two Seconds

Scan three variables: channel, history, and intent. If it’s a group chat full of memers, go NPC mode. If it’s your crush sliding into DMs, use the compliment conveyor. If your boss drops an ayo on Slack, fake formal keeps you safe.

Practice two from each category aloud until they feel spontaneous. Muscle memory beats wit when notifications are stacking.

Micro-Calibration Tips So Nothing Falls Flat

Match punctuation to personality: excessive exclamation marks feel try-hard in corporate threads, yet land perfectly in gaming Discords. Drop them or double them accordingly.

Time your follow-up within one reply cycle. If you leave a quirky opener hanging too long, the magic rots. Set a mental 90-second timer.

Read their last three messages for tone mines. If they’ve been venting, skip sarcastic tolls; pivot straight to playlist portal to lift mood.

Advanced Layering: Combine Two Tactics Seamlessly

Open with the emoji password, then immediately layer in the agenda hijack: 🦝 “Speaking of raccoons, you still up for dumpster-diving that vintage store tomorrow?” The emoji primes the inside joke, the question anchors a plan.

Another blend: fake formal + budget audit. “Greetings, client. Ayo processing fee: one 280-character story about your day.” You get content, they get playfulness.

Exit Strategies When the Bit Has Peaked

Seal with a call to action. After laughter peaks, drop: “Send me the playlist link and I’ll queue it for the drive.” Conversations die when they float; land them on a task.

If energy dips, revert to sincere mode: “Good talk—let’s circle tonight.” Abrupt honesty feels like a palette cleanser and resets respect levels.

Keep a private note of which replies scored the strongest reactions. Rotate your top five so your style stays predictable only to you.
